Based on a quote from Tertullian “The blood of the Martyrs is the seed of the Church”.
A seed by itself
Cannot bring forth
Life in abundance
Fulfilment and worth.
Only in death
Self-sacrifice
Can true life come forth
Of value and wealth.
Red rivers that flow
From seeds that are blessed
By God’s gift of grace
In Heaven take rest
For they were faithful
In suffering and pain
Accepting their calling
Their loss is their gain.
O Jesus our Saviour
Your love casts out fear
Your lifeblood was drained
By scourge, cross and spear.
You draw us to you
Enthroned on the tree
Bearing our sins
That we might be free.
Now others have walked
Sweet martyrdom’s road
Unflinching in walking
And bearing the load.
New shoots from the ground
Spring up with the dew
Of blest morning’s sunrise
The church to renew.
May all of us bear
His burden so light
In joyful obedience
In lives burning bright.
Until at the last
Like those gone before
We enter His rest
Through Heaven’s open door.
